Amberley Museum & Heritage Centre is located in Arundel. Set away from the hustle of the daily life and into the tranquility of nature, it is a unique venue. It is available for hosting various events and functions. The Limeburners Restaurant is located in an area of outstanding natural beauty in the South Downs National Park. It is a purpose built restaurant with conference facilities; it is licensed for up to 200 people and also includes a delightful terraced seating area for visitors to enjoy the unique environment of Amberley. The restaurant is able to provide everything from a hot drink to a substantial meal for an individual or for group bookings.
